Issue

When accessing the NetApp Console Lifecycle Planning (Capacity Planning) page, customers may encounter:
  • The table loads but only displays a small subset of expected systems (e.g., only 2 out of 50 systems appear, even though many others meet the threshold, such as being 90% full).
  • Some systems at or above critical capacity thresholds (e.g., 90% full) do not appear in the table, while others do.
